Key Insights
The low-voltage (LV) connection joints market is experiencing robust growth, driven by the increasing demand for reliable and efficient electrical connections across various industries. The market, estimated at $5 billion in 2025, is projected to witness a healthy Compound Annual Growth Rate (CAGR) of 6% from 2025 to 2033, reaching approximately $8 billion by the end of the forecast period. Key drivers include the expansion of renewable energy infrastructure, particularly solar and wind power, which necessitates robust and reliable LV connections. Furthermore, the growing adoption of smart grids and the increasing demand for advanced electrical systems in industrial automation and building infrastructure are significantly contributing to market expansion. The rising focus on energy efficiency and the need for reduced energy losses further fuels the adoption of high-quality LV connection joints. Leading market players such as PFISTERER, Filoform, Sicame, Prysmian, HellermannTyton, 3M, TE Connectivity, Raychem, and GreenBrook are actively engaged in product innovation and strategic partnerships to strengthen their market positions.

LV Connection Joints Product Innovations
Recent innovations in LV Connection Joints have focused on enhancing reliability, reducing installation time, and improving overall system efficiency. New materials, improved designs, and smart connectivity features are key aspects of these advancements. Many of these innovations focus on smaller footprints and easier handling, addressing current market needs for space-saving and cost-effective solutions. For example, the introduction of pre-assembled connectors has streamlined installation and reduced error rates. The integration of sensing technologies allows for real-time monitoring of connection health, enhancing system reliability and maintenance efficiency.
